Accommodation Capacity & Guest Comfort

Accommodation at Clarks Safari Pushkar consists of 40 boutique cottages categorized as Deluxe King, Deluxe Twin, and Superior Cottages​. Each cottage is thoughtfully designed – expect warm lighting, plush bedding, and private sit-out areas blooming with flowers. The Superior Cottages even feature a traditional baithak (seating nook) and vibrant local decor, adding an authentic Rajasthani touch. In total, the resort can host about 80 guests at double occupancy (2 per cottage) or up to 120 guests with triple occupancy (adding an extra bed in each cottage). This means for a mid-sized wedding of 150, most of your guests can be accommodated on-site by using a mix of double and triple sharing. For example, at double occupancy you’d fill all 40 rooms with ~80 guests, while triple sharing can comfortably house ~120 guests. Wedifys can assist in arranging nearby hotels for any overflow beyond the on-site capacity, ensuring all 150 guests have deluxe accommodations. For a full-capacity wedding (around 250 guests), we typically reserve the entire Clarks Safari Pushkar (so 120 on-site guests with triples) and book additional luxury hotels or heritage havelis in Pushkar for the remaining ~130 guests. Event Venues Within the Resort

One of the delights of Clarks Safari Pushkar is its array of venues – both indoor and outdoor – that can host each function in your Indian wedding itinerary with unique flair. As your wedding planner, I’ll help you match every event (Mehndi, Sangeet, Ceremony, Reception, etc.) to the perfect space. Here’s a detailed breakdown of the resort’s event venues and their comfortable capacities:

Outdoor Lawn: 

The pride of Clarks Safari Pushkar is its expansive main lawn, a lush green space under the open sky. This lawn can seat approximately 150 guests in banquet style and up to 250 in floating capacity​– ideal for a grand Sangeet or a reception dinner under the stars. Picture a mandap (wedding altar) set against swaying palm trees or a stage erected for performances with the Aravallis as a backdrop. The lawn’s ambiance at night is magical, with fairy lights in the trees and panoramic views of the desert horizon. This outdoor venue is simply stunning for evening functions, allowing guests to enjoy the cool desert breeze. We often use the lawn for the main wedding ceremony and reception, as it comfortably accommodates a mid to large gathering and provides a breathtaking, panoramic setting for vows and celebrations.

Banquet Hall (Indoor): 

Clarks Safari Pushkar features a mid-size indoor banquet hall that is perfect for climate-controlled events or those requiring technical setups. Elegantly designed with contemporary décor, this hall can accommodate around 70 to 80 guests in a round-table cluster setup (dining) and up to 180 guests in a theater-style arrangement​. For wedding purposes, that means you could host ~100 guests for a seated dinner or conference-style event, or use the space for performances with an audience of 150+. The hall is pillar-less (ensuring clear sight-lines for your guests) and comes equipped with modern AV facilities – great for your Sangeet night with music and dance, or an indoor engagement ceremony. We often reserve the banquet hall as a backup for outdoor events (in case of unexpected weather), and it’s also ideal for an indoor cocktail party or after-party that can go late into the night with soundproof comfort. Per Plate Costs (Veg & Non-Veg): 

Clarks Safari Pushkar offers competitive pricing for its food packages, especially considering the quality and quantity. As of the latest data:

Vegetarian menu: starts around ₹1,100 per plate (plus taxes)​ for a basic menu. This would include a standard multi-course Indian meal (appetizers, mains, desserts, etc.). However, for a more elaborate spread (or if you have additional courses and live stations), the veg menu cost can go up to roughly ₹2,000–2,500 per head for premium selections. For planning purposes, we often budget approx ₹1,500 per person ($18–20) for veg catering to include some upgrades.

Non-Vegetarian menu: starts around ₹1,200 per plate (plus taxes)​. Non-veg typically includes chicken and fish dishes; mutton or seafood might be at a higher range. For a lavish non-veg menu with multiple cuisines, expect ₹2,500–3,000 per head as a comfortable range. This is about $30–36 per person for a top-tier non-veg spread.

Beverages: 

The resort can provide a full bar setup with a selection of spirits, wines, and beers for your events (given that it’s a private event, alcohol service is permitted on resort grounds). We can arrange signature cocktails – perhaps a “Pushkar Breeze” welcome drink with local rose essence, or a classic whiskey bar for the reception. Non-alcoholic options like mocktails, lassi counters, and fresh coconut water carts are great for daytime functions. Beverage packages can be tailored – either billed on actuals or as unlimited packages per hour/guest. For budgeting, a ballpark for an open bar might be ₹1,500–2,000 per person ($18–24) for a 3-4 hour event with mid-range liquor. Of course, this is optional and depends on your preferences.

Sample Food Cost Estimates: 

To illustrate, let’s estimate catering costs for our two wedding scenarios:

Mid-sized Wedding (150 guests): Suppose you have 4 major meal events (Mehndi lunch, Sangeet dinner, Wedding day lunch, Reception dinner). At an average ₹1,500 per plate for a good menu, each event for 150 guests costs about ₹2,25,000. Four such events would total roughly ₹9,00,000 (about $10,800 USD) plus taxes for all food. This could vary – if one of those is a lighter meal (say, just high-tea and snacks for Mehndi), that cost would be less. With taxes and some extra snacks, many 150-guest couples spend in the range of ₹8–12 lakhs ($10k–15k) on F&B at Clarks Safari Pushkar for a two-day wedding.

Full-capacity Wedding (250 guests): With more guests, the per-plate rate might be slightly optimized, but let’s assume ₹1,500 again for a mid-range menu. Each major meal for 250 people is about ₹3,75,000. If you have 4 meal events, that’s roughly ₹15,00,000 (₹15 lakh, about $18,000 USD) total on catering. In practice, larger weddings often upgrade menus further (more variety, multiple dessert counters etc.), so budgeting ₹15–20 lakhs ($18k–24k) for food and drinks is advisable for ~250 guests.

Mid-Sized Wedding (Approximately 150 Guests)

For about 150 guests, we assume you’ll take over most or all of the resort (a near full buy-out). Here’s a breakdown considering a 2-day wedding with 5 major events (Mehndi, Sangeet, Wedding Ceremony, Reception, plus Haldi/Brunch):

Accommodation (2 Nights): 

150 guests would require about 75 rooms (at 2 per room) if all on double occupancy. Clarks Safari has 40 rooms, so:

On Double Occupancy: 40 rooms on-site = 80 guests, plus ~35 rooms at a nearby partner hotel for the remaining 70 guests. If the average room rate is ₹5,000/night​ at Clarks and similar for nearby (some may be slightly less), for 75 rooms * 2 nights, it’s about ₹7,50,000 (₹7.5 lakh) total ($9,000). With taxes/breakfast, etc., let’s say ₹8 lakh.

On Triple Occupancy: 40 rooms can host up to 120 guests on-site. Then, only 30 guests (10-15 rooms) would be off-site. In this case, on-site 40 rooms * 2 nights * ₹5,000 = ₹4,00,000, and off-site ~15 rooms * 2 nights * ~₹4,000 = ₹1,20,000. Total ~₹5.2 lakh ($6,200). We’ll round up for contingencies to ₹6 lakh ($7,200) for lodging with a mix of triple and double use. This covers the whole wedding group’s 2-night stay.

Note: Often, couples cover rooms for close family and let other guests pay for their rooms, but assuming you’re hosting everyone (common for NRIs). Wedifys can help negotiate group discounts; sometimes, we secure the entire resort at a package rate (e.g., a flat ₹x lakh per night for all rooms and venues). For now, we’ll use the above estimates.

Meals & Beverages: 

Typically, for a 2-day wedding, you’d provide 4-5 catered events (Day 1 Lunch, Day 1 Dinner, Day 2 Breakfast, Day 2 Lunch, Day 2 Dinner). If we average ₹1,500 per plate and count 4 big meals (excluding maybe breakfast for simplicity, since some may eat light), then:

150 guests * ₹1,500 * 4 meals = ₹9,00,000 ($10,800). Add perhaps ₹1 lakh for breakfasts, high-tea snacks, and some extra beverage consumption.

Total F&B: ~₹10,00,000 (₹10 lakh), which is roughly $12,000 USD.

This would include a mix of veg/non-veg items. If you go all-veg, it could be slightly less; if you add premium imported liquor at receptions, it could be more. But ₹10L is a solid working figure for a lavish spread for 150 people across events.

Décor & Ambience: As detailed above, full décor for all functions might be around ₹5–6 lakhs in this scenario. Let’s assume you want a nicely done but not over-the-top decor:

Mehndi & Haldi: ~₹1 lakh combined,

Sangeet: ~₹2 lakh,

Wedding: ~₹1.5 lakh,

Reception: ~₹1 lakh.

Total Décor: ~₹5.5 lakhs ($6,600).

You can certainly dial this up or down. With Wedifys, we often reuse florals from one event in the next to save cost (e.g., repurpose some Mehndi marigolds for Haldi). So we might reduce wastage and cost.

Entertainment & Performances: 

For a 150 pax wedding, allocate budget for:

DJ for Sangeet + Reception: ₹50k,

Live folk artists (Mehndi, etc.): ₹30k,

Sound/AV systems (if not in décor budget): ₹50k (sometimes included with DJ or venue),

MC or special performer, if any: ₹20k,

Dhol players for Baraat + Haldi: ₹20k.

Total Entertainment:

 ~₹1.5–2 lakhs ($1,800–$2,400).

If you add a big-ticket performer or lavish fireworks, add accordingly. But many mid-size weddings keep entertainment to DJs + local artists,s which stays around this range.

Planning & Miscellaneous: 

Don’t forget things like photography/videography, bridal makeup, and travel logistics – those aren’t paid to the venue, but are part of the overall wedding cost. As Wedifys is your planner, our team fee would be built into your package. For completeness: A good photo-video team for 2 days might be ₹2–3 lakh, a makeup artist ₹50k, travel (e.g., guest transport from Jaipur airport) may be ₹1–2 lakh depending on several buses, etc. I won’t enumerate these in detail as they’re outside the venue's scope, but keep in mind for full budget. Wedifys often offers packages including these services.

Now, summing up the venue-related big heads for 150 guests:

Accommodation: ~₹6,00,000 (mixed occupancy assumption)

Food & Beverage: ~₹10,00,000

Decor & Setup: ~₹5,50,000

Entertainment & Music: ~₹1,50,000

Total (Approx): ₹23,00,000 (₹23 lakhs), which is roughly $27,600 USD.

To be safe, we often advise budgeting around ₹25–30 lakhs ($30k–36k) for a 150-guest luxury wedding at Clarks Safari Pushkar, all-inclusive of the above. Full-Capacity Wedding (Approximately 250 Guests)

Now, let’s envision a larger wedding that utilizes the full capacity of Clarks Safari’s venues (around 250 guests for main events). This might be a scenario where you have a big guest list and are using the resort as the primary venue but also relying on additional accommodations off-site. The events might be bigger in scale, possibly requiring more arrangements.

Accommodation (2–3 Nights): For 250 guests traveling in, you’d likely book 2 nights (some might choose 3 nights to enjoy more, but let’s stick to 2 for cost).

Double Occupancy: 250 guests = ~125 rooms needed. Clarks Safari’s 40 rooms would cover 80 guests; the remaining 170 guests (~85 rooms) would be in other hotels in Pushkar. If room rates average ₹4,000 (we might negotiate bulk rates at nearby properties for volume), then the cost = (40 rooms*₹5k + 85 rooms*₹4k) * 2 nights. That is ₹4,00,000 + ₹6,80,000 = ₹10,80,000.

Triple Occupancy On-site: 120 on-site, 130 off-site as discussed earlier. On-site 40 rooms = ₹4,00,000; off-site maybe ~45 rooms (if doubling 130 people) at ₹4k = ₹3,60,000; or if triple off-site as well to reduce hotels, ~34 rooms at maybe ₹4.5k = similar figure. Roughly ₹7.5–8 lakh total.

Let’s assume a comfortable mix and round to ₹10,00,000 (₹10 lakh, $12k) for lodging for 250 guests, since larger groups often also stay an extra night or require more ancillary rooms for vendors, etc. This ensures everyone has a place and includes some contingency for varying hotel rates.

(In practice, with 250 guests, you might have some locals or some who don’t stay both nights, but budgeting as if you host all to be safe.)

Food & Beverage: 

Larger guest count means more quantity and perhaps more variety:

250 guests * ₹1,500 per plate * 4 meals = ₹15,00,000. We’ll add, say, ₹2 lakh for extras (more snacks, maybe a welcome dinner if you add Day 0, and increased dessert spreads, etc.). Also, with 250 guests, often the family might host a welcome dinner or day-after lunch too.

Let’s budget ₹18,00,000 (₹18 lakh, ~$21,600) for F&B for the wedding events. If alcohol is a big factor (open bar for 250 is pricey), that might be extra – but maybe many in this count are family who might not all drink heavily. We can handle the bar separately or include it within that if moderate.

Notably, some economies of scale come in – for instance, some costs like chef staffing, etc., don’t double when guests double – but also,o you may need additional serving stations to avoid queues. ₹18L should comfortably allow a grand feast for 250, including some special additions like a live jalebi station or international cuisines.

Décor & Production: 

With a larger wedding, you might invest a bit more in décor to fill the bigger spaces and wow the bigger crowd:

Mehndi/Haldi could remain around ₹1–1.5L combined (you’ll have more people, but those events' decor was more about aesthetics than scaling per person).

Sangeet: You might need a larger stage, more lighting for a bigger area, maybe a side LED screen for far guests to see performances. That could be ~₹3 lakhs.

Wedding Ceremony: A larger guest seating (need more chairs), a grander mandap to be visible to all, maybe two large screens relaying close-ups of the rituals for back rows (common for 300+ gatherings). Mandap + florals ₹2L, AV screens ₹50k, extra chairs etc. ₹30k – total ~₹2.8L.

Reception: For 250 people seated, more tables and centerpieces, possibly a tenting if weather demands (Pushkar is mostly dry though). It could go to ₹1.5L.

Total Décor: 

Perhaps ₹8–9 lakhs ($9.6k–$10.8k) to comfortably deck out all events for a 250-guest scale. We’ll take ₹8,50,000 as a middle ground.

We’ll ensure to use the scale to advantage: e.g., the same stage from Sangeet can be repurposed for a reception with minor tweaks, saving on cost. But also bigger crowd means more logistics in decor (like larger sound system coverage, more mics for multiple emcees, etc., which we account for in AV).

Entertainment & Extras: 

Larger weddings sometimes have multiple entertainment acts to impress the diverse audience:

DJ + Sound: ₹60k (may need bigger speakers, so slightly higher).

Two folkloric performances (e.g., one at welcome, one at Mehndi): ₹50k.

Baraat band: ₹25k (still same).

Special act: You might bring a known singer or a celebrity performance in a big wedding – allocate, say, ₹1–2 lakh if so. Or maybe a fancy item like a laser show, etc.

Overall, entertainment could be ₹3,00,000 ($3.6k) to allow for a popular DJ or multiple acts. If you forgo expensive performers, it might remain ~₹2L. But let’s assume you add one wow factor.

Also, logistics: bigger guest count might mean more shuttle services (e.g., ferrying guests from other hotels to the venue for each event). Transportation for guests locally could be another ₹50k–₹1L (buses, vans over 2 days).

Wedifys would manage these, but cost-wise, including it for completeness, say ₹1,00,000 for in-town transport of guests.

Bringing together 250-guest estimates:

Accommodation: ~₹10,00,000

Food & Drinks: ~₹18,00,000

Decor & Setup: ~₹8,50,000

Entertainment & Misc: ~₹4,00,000 (including shows, DJ, local transport)

Total (Approx): ₹40,50,000 (about ₹40–41 lakhs, which equals roughly $49,000–50,000 USD).

It would be prudent to buffer up to ₹45–50 lakhs ($55k–60k) for a truly full-scale 250-guest wedding if you intend to incorporate very high-end elements or multi-day functions.
